Step by Step Method

Step 1

Base ... In a large saute pan, add the oil and bring to medium-medium high heat. Add the onion and garlic and cook 2-3 minutes until tender. then, add in the spinach (drained and squeezed dry) along with the red peppers,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per and cook (breaking up the spinach as it cooks) until the everything is cooked through and there is no liquid in the pan. Remove from the heat and let it cool slightly. Before adding it to the cheese mixture, check for any additional seasoning.

Step 2

Eggs and Cheese ... Add the eggs to a small bowl and beat well, add 1/4 cup of parmesan along with the swiss cheese and mix to combine. Add the cheese mix to the spinach and mix lightly to combine.

Step 3

Bake ... Preheat the oven to 350 degrees. Add the filling to a 9" pie plate sprayed with a non-stick spray. Level off the top and finish with the 2 tablespoons of parmesan cheese. Bake on the middle shelf for 35-45 minutes until golden brown; and when you insert a knife or a toothpick in the center, it comes out clean. Set to the side and make sure to cover and let it rest at least 10 minutes before slicing.

Step 4

Serve ... This is great warm, but it is equally as good room temperature. And, as I mentioned, breakfast, brunch, lunch or dinner. And don't forget to change it up by adding your favorite fillings. ENJOY!
